5 Tudor Close is a two-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Hatfield (AL10 9EJ). It has a recorded floor area of 59 m² (around 635 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1991-1995 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(March 2017) shows a D (score 58), a step below the typical UK home.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since June 2010.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Average to Good and window efficiency went from Very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 82), a 2-band jump.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 4.7%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£337,000 is 12.3% above the 2018 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£472/sq ft) was about 101.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. 8 years since the last transfer (February 2018).
